Taxonomic Study On Spiders Of Tetragnathidae And Pholcidae From Wuling Mountains (Arachnida:Araneae)

Wuling Mountain located in the boundary of Hunan Province,Guizhou Province,Sichuan Province and Hubei Province.Area about 170000 km~2,include 11 states and 71counties.Subtropical monsoon climate and rich in biodiversity.In the late 1980s and early1990s,some scholars have been investigated biological diversity of Wuling mountain,but the early data were relatively insufficiently systematic and comprehensive due to times and conditions constraint.Spider specimen collected in recent three years are used to do classical taxonomy study of Tetragnathidae and Pholcidae spiders from the Wuling Mountain,aimed at update resource information and provide high resolution picture to improve this area biodiversity database and provide spider species identification picture.In this paper,one new record of China and six new records from Wuling Mountain are reported.This paper included four parts:Part I based on the databases,the consult literature and academic monographs,make a brief introduction of biodiversity in Wuling Mountain,especially spider species diversity.Describe the general information of the family Tetragnathidae and Pholcidae,system of classification,morphological characters,living habit and economic significance.Part II described 23 spider species:17 Tetragnathidae species belonging 5 genera and 6Pholcidae species belonging 3 genera.Provide each species morphological descriptions,illustrations and geography data,comparison the similar species identification character.Part III included taxonomic results and discussion.Last,we present the photos of whole body,external genitals.
